External ear canal cholesteatoma (EAC) is a rare destructive lesion within temporal bone and may occur in 1:1000 new patients with ear diseases [1, 3]. EAC cholesteatoma was first described by Toynbee in 1850. Since that time, it had confused to keratosis obturans. Genetic polymorphisms of blood groups, serum proteins, red cell enzymes, PTC tasting, and cerumen types are reported for five Mongoloid populations of Buryats from the Lake Baikal region of Siberia (Russia). These groups are characterized by relatively high frequencies of alleles ABO*B, RH*D, cerumen D, GC*1F, ACP1*B, ESD*2, and PGD*C. Significant genetic heterogeneity between populations was d...
